Tech Papers 2019: This paper presents a method for including regional content in a national DVB-T2 SFN using multiple PLPs and DVB-SIS, demonstrating in lab tests that national and regional programs can be broadcast efficiently and flexibly, with application to the Italian case.
Abstract
To include regional contents in a national Single Frequency Network (SFN), Rai has studied and tested in the laboratory a system configuration that benefits from the multiple Physical Layer Pipes (PLP) of DVB-T2. According to the proposed solution, in each region the national programmes are transmitted in one PLP, while other k PLPs convey the regional contents of macro-regional SFN, formed by a region and the (k-1) surrounding ones. The DVB Single Illumination System standard (DVB-SIS) can be a valid technical solution to distribute such complex signals to SFN transmitters via satellite or terrestrial contribution links in a cost-effective way.
